#80b088 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80b088 is composed of 50.2% red, 69%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 130 degrees, a saturation of 23.3% and a lightness of 59.6%. #80b088 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#016111.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#80b088

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040604 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#80b088

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989898 is the less saturated color, while #39f758 is the most saturated one.
